## 内容主体大纲 1. 引言 - 以太坊钱包的普及及重要性 - 内存占用对用户体验的影响 2. 以太坊钱包的工作原理 - 钱包类型(热钱包与冷钱包) - 区块链同步及内存占用 3. 内存占用的主要因素 - 钱包数据的存储 - 区块链数据同步与保存 - 用户交易记录 4. 管理以太坊钱包内存占用的策略 - 定期清理缓存 - 控制同步的区块范围 - 使用轻钱包 5. 以太坊钱包的推荐工具和方法 - 锟斤拷区块链浏览器 - 使用云服务钱包 6. 解决用户痛点与常见问题 - 内存占用造成的性能下降 - 钱包数据丢失的风险 7. 结论 - 对以太坊钱包的未来展望 - 管理内存占用的重要性 --- ## 引言

随着区块链技术的飞速发展,以太坊成为了最受欢迎的加密货币和智能合约平台之一。越来越多的用户加入以太坊的生态系统,使用钱包进行交易和存储。然而,钱包的内存占用成为了许多用户的痛点,尤其是在使用过程中,若内存占用过高,可能导致应用卡顿、响应迟缓,甚至崩溃。

为了改善用户的体验,了解以太坊钱包的工作原理、导致内存占用的原因、有效的管理策略和工具显得尤为重要。

## 以太坊钱包的工作原理 ### 钱包类型(热钱包与冷钱包)

以太坊钱包通常分为两种主要类型:热钱包和冷钱包。热钱包是指连接互联网的钱包,方便用户进行交易,比如使用手机应用或网页钱包。而冷钱包则是离线存储,以提高安全性,比如硬件钱包和纸钱包。

### 区块链同步及内存占用

以太坊网络的数据是去中心化存储的,这意味着每个节点都需要同步整个区块链数据。热钱包由于需要实时更新交易和区块信息,内存占用较高。而冷钱包用户则不需要频繁同步,因此内存占用相对较少。

## 内存占用的主要因素 ### 钱包数据的存储

以太坊钱包需要存储用户的私钥、公钥和交易历史等重要数据,这些数据的存储必然会占用一定的内存空间。

### 区块链数据同步与保存

用户如果使用全节点钱包,系统会下载整个以太坊区块链,这需要大量的存储空间和内存。如果用户交易频繁,钱包需要缓存大量的交易信息,也会导致内存占用增加。

### 用户交易记录

每笔交易都会被记录在区块链上,随着时间推移,用户的交易次数增加,交易记录也会占用更多的内存。轻钱包在这方面占用内存较少,因为它们不需要储存所有数据,只需保存最近的一部分信息。

## 管理以太坊钱包内存占用的策略 ### 定期清理缓存

钱包应用通常会在使用过程中产生大量的缓存数据,定期清理这些缓存可以有效减少内存占用。用户可以在钱包设置中找到相关选项,手动清理或设定定期清理。

### 控制同步的区块范围

用户可以考虑只同步最新的几个区块而非整个链,或者选择“轻钱包”选项,这样可以显著减少内存占用。

### 使用轻钱包

轻钱包不需要下载整个区块链,只需与远程服务器通讯,因此占用内存更少。用户的安全性和隐私虽然稍微降低,但在内存占用上却有显著改善。

## 以太坊钱包的推荐工具和方法 ### 锟斤拷区块链浏览器

用户可以使用区块链浏览器来查看交易及区块信息,而不必将这些数据全部保存到本地钱包中,从而节省内存。

### 使用云服务钱包

一些云服务提供钱包服务,可以通过云端存储减轻本地内存占用,同时提升安全性。用户需要谨慎选择信誉良好的服务商,以保障其资产安全。

## 解决用户痛点与常见问题 ### 内存占用造成的性能下降

内存占用过高会导致钱包应用在处理交易时响应缓慢。为了改善此问题,用户可尝试升级设备配置,或寻找前述的管理和策略。

### 钱包数据丢失的风险

在使用轻钱包或云钱包时,用户需确保自己已备份私钥和重要信息,防止因网络波动或平台故障导致数据丢失。

## 结论

以太坊钱包的内存管理是提升用户体验的一项重要任务。通过了解钱包的工作原理和内存占用的主要因素,以及采取适当的管理策略,用户可以更好地使用以太坊钱包,享受安全、高效的交易体验。未来,随着技术的发展,钱包平台还将继续改善内存管理,提升用户的整体体验。

--- ## 相关问题 ### 以太坊钱包的内存占用有多大? ### 全节点和轻节点钱包的内存占用差异是什么? ### 如何判断我的以太坊钱包是否需要清理? ### 是否有特定情况下的内存使用建议? ### 使用硬件钱包是否会减少内存占用的困扰? ### 如何备份和恢复以太坊钱包,以防止内存损失? ### 问题7:未来以太坊钱包的内存占用趋势将会如何?